Abstract
Graves' disease (GD) is an autoimmune disorder with genetic predisposition and frequently associated with Graves' ophthalmopathy (GO). Interleukin 12 (IL-12) is an important mediator of inflammatory immune responses and is expressed in the thyroid and orbit. IL-12B gene, which encodes the p40 subunit of IL-12, is located at chromosome 5q31-33. The aim of the present study was to investigate whether IL-12B gene polymorphism is associated with the development of GD or GO. IL-12B gene polymorphism was studied in Japanese GD patients (n = 329) and healthy control subjects without anti-thyroid autoantibodies or a family history of autoimmune disorders (n = 226). The A/C polymorphism at position 1188 of the 3′ untranslated region (3′UTR) of the IL-12B gene was analyzed using the polymerase chain reaction - restriction fragment length polymorphism method. There was no difference in allele or genotype frequency of the IL-12B gene polymorphism (1188A/C) between GD patients and control subjects. There was no association of the IL-12B gene polymorphism with ophthalmopathy, severity of hyperthyroidism or serum IgE levels. There was no association of the IL-12B gene polymorphism with serum IL-12 levels, which were significantly elevated in hyperthyroid phase of GD. In conclusion, IL-12B gene 1188A/C polymorphism is not associated with GD or GO susceptibility in Japanese.
